Transcriptome diversity in human medullary thymic epithelial cells - RNAseq (human)

See Genome Information for Homo sapiens
The induction of central T-cell tolerance in the thymus depends on the presentation of peripheral self-epitopes by medullary thymic epithelial cells (mTECs), enabled by a process known as promiscuous gene expression (pGE). More...
